Taxes on winnings

Generally, lottery winnings are treated as ordinary taxable income. Depending on the winner’s tax bracket, the amount of tax may vary.

Tax experts can help with navigating your newfound wealth. There are several ways to keep tax payments low. First, consider whether or not you need the money right away. If so, consider taking the money in installments. This will delay you reaching your tax bracket. Also, take into consideration how you will use the money. Other ways to protect your winning ticket

Buying a winning lottery ticket can be exciting and fun, but you need to know some important tips to protect your winning ticket. Some lotteries require that you disclose your identity before you can claim your prize, and you should know about these regulations before you buy your ticket.

Before you buy a lottery ticket, you should always confirm the numbers you want to play and make sure that you are playing the game you want to play. This way, you won’t be wasting money on a ticket that you didn’t want. You should also be aware of the rules for claiming your prize before the prize is due to expire.
